What is Egg Freezing?

Egg freezing, medically known as oocyte cryopreservation, involves retrieving a woman’s eggs, freezing them in a lab, and storing them for future use. These frozen eggs can be thawed, fertilized, and implanted using in vitro fertilization (IVF) whenever the woman decides to try for pregnancy.

This process helps preserve the quality of eggs, giving women a greater chance of successful conception later in life.

When Should You Consider Egg Freezing?

Dr. Bhavana recommends considering egg freezing in the following situations:

In Your Late 20s to Early 30s
This is the most favorable age to freeze eggs due to higher egg quality and better IVF success rates later.

Delaying Pregnancy for Personal or Professional Reasons
Whether you’re waiting for the right time, partner, or circumstances, freezing your eggs can safeguard your future fertility.

Before Cancer Treatment or Major Medical Therapies
Chemotherapy and radiation can damage fertility. Egg freezing before starting treatment helps protect your ability to conceive later.

If You Have a Family History of Early Menopause
Women at risk of premature ovarian failure can benefit greatly by freezing their eggs early.

For Transgender Individuals Planning Gender-Affirming Procedures
Egg freezing can preserve fertility options before starting hormone therapy or surgeries.

Step 1: Ovarian Stimulation
You’ll receive hormone injections to stimulate your ovaries to produce multiple eggs.

Step 2: Egg Retrieval
Mature eggs are collected using a safe and minimally invasive procedure under anesthesia.

Step 3: Freezing and Storage
The eggs are flash-frozen using a method called vitrification and safely stored for future use.
